A qualitative study of cognitive behavioural therapy in multiple sclerosis: experiences of psychotherapists
Purpose: To investigate how psychotherapists experience using individual, face-to-face cognitive behavioural therapy (CBT) aimed at alleviating depressive symptoms in persons with multiple sclerosis (MS).
